These proceedings investigate the ionization and temperature dynamics of water samples exposed to intense ultrashort X-ray free-electron laser pulses ranging from 104 -107 J/cm2, based on simulations using a non-local thermodynamic plasma code. In comparison to earlier work combining simulations and experiments, a regime where a hybrid simulations approach should be applicable is presented.
